This library works with the AT Thinker firmware.

Note

This library is currently in Beta. It is not feature complete and has some bugs, proceed with caution! Fixes and patches are welcome and appreciated!

Currently the ESP8266Interface Library has the following Abilities:

Working

  • TCP Client
  • UDP Client
  • Transparent mode (single connection of 1 type at a time)
  • Station Mode (connects to AP)

To be implemented

  • TCP Server
  • UDP Server
  • Multi Connection Mode (able to have up to 5 sockets at a time)
  • AP Mode (Make ESP Chip act like access point)
  • DNS Support (currently websites must be looked up by IP)
  • Error Recovery

Nice but not necessary

  • colorized text for ESP AT Commands in Command line (easier to differentiate from other text)

#ifndef TCPSOCKETSERVER_H
#define TCPSOCKETSERVER_H
 
#include "Socket/Socket.h"
#include "TCPSocketConnection.h"
 
/** TCP Server.
  */
class TCPSocketServer : public Socket {
  friend class TCPSocketConnection;
  public:
    /** Instantiate a TCP Server.
    */
    TCPSocketServer();
    
    /** Bind a socket to a specific port.
    \param port The port to listen for incoming connections on.
    \return 0 on success, -1 on failure.
    */
    int bind(int port);
    
    /** Start listening for incoming connections.
    \param backlog number of pending connections that can be queued up at any
                   one time [Default: 1].
    \return 0 on success, -1 on failure.
    */
    int listen(int backlog=1);
    
    /** Accept a new connection.
    \param connection A TCPSocketConnection instance that will handle the incoming connection.
    \return 0 on success, -1 on failure.
    */
    int accept(TCPSocketConnection& connection);
private:
    int _port;
};
 
#endif
